Innerarity Point, FL Homes for Sale

Innerarity Point, FL is one of Escambia County's most distinctive waterfront communities, where homes for sale regularly list between $400,000 and $1.2 million depending on water access and lot size. This narrow peninsula sits between Perdido Bay and the Intracoastal Waterway, giving it a geography that shapes nearly every buying decision. Home Styles and Price Context

Most homes on Innerarity Point were built between the 1970s and early 2000s, with elevated stilt construction dominating the waterfront lots to meet flood zone requirements. Interior lots offer more traditional slab-foundation homes in the $380,000 to $600,000 range, while bay-front and canal-front properties with private dock access routinely exceed $800,000. Square footage typically runs from 1,400 to 2,800 square feet, and lot sizes vary considerably, with some deep-water lots measuring a quarter acre or more along the shoreline.

Neighborhoods and Streets to Know

Innerarity Point Road Corridor

Innerarity Point Road is the primary spine of the peninsula, and homes along its western reaches sit closest to open Perdido Bay water. Properties here command premium pricing and often include boat lifts, covered slips, and wraparound decks designed for sunset views. Turnover is slow, so buyers should move quickly when listings appear.

Gulf Beach Highway Access Area

The northern entry point near Gulf Beach Highway connects Innerarity Point to Pensacola proper in roughly 25 minutes under normal traffic conditions. Homes closer to this corridor are more affordable, often in the $390,000 to $550,000 range, and appeal to buyers who want the peninsula lifestyle without the highest waterfront premium.

Day-to-Day Lifestyle

Life on Innerarity Point centers on the water. Residents keep boats in their backyards, kayak the calm Intracoastal channels, and fish from private docks year-round. The area has no commercial strip of its own, so grocery runs and dining mean a short drive to the Perdido Key corridor or toward Pensacola. Escambia County's Gulf Islands National Seashore is within a 15-minute drive, and the community feeds into West Florida area schools, with Escambia County public school assignments applying to most residential addresses here.
